Chapter 3
This chapter introduces price series and rates of return of several assets, that is, sets of assets. The price series from a single stock is a single time series; prices from several stocks constitute a multiple time series. That is, at time t, the prices P1t , P2t , . . . , Pmt of m assets are observed.
Stock closing prices are recorded at the end of successive time periods. The time period could be days, weeks, months, quarters, or years.
